SRINAGAR: As many as 85 samples that were diagnosed for Covid-19 at the SKIMS laboratory have turned positive, officials said.

Dr Ghulam Hassan Yatoo Deputy Medical Superintendent SKIMS told Kashmir Life that 85 persons have been tested positive for COVID19 at the SKIMS laboratory.

“Of the 85 new cases, 15 are from CRPF Battalions, 29 from Shopian, 15 from Pulwama, 09 from Srinagar, 06 from Anantnag, 2 from Budgam, 1 from Kupwara, 1 from Kulgam, 3 from Baramulla, 1 from Ganderbal and three from Mumbai,” he said. “We are in the process of getting the details of the individuals.

He said 2550 samples had been tested at the lab in 24 hours out of which 2465 were reported negative.

As of now, J&K has 7582 cases, out of which 2759 are Active Positive, 4722 have recovered and 104 have died.
